Cartridge number 1 in the official Magnavox/Philips line of games for the Philips Videopac contains three games: "Race", "Spin-out", and "Cryptogram". In other countries it was distributed as "Speedway/Spin-out/Cryptologic".

"Race"

"Race" is a fairly simple game where you control a car travelling on an infinite straight stretch of road. You start from still, and move the stick up to accelerate, down to decelerate, right and left move the car sideways. The object is to keep driving for as long as possible, without crashing into any of the other cars. If you ever slow to a stop then your car gets run over.

"Spin-out"

"Spin-out" is a two-player game, in which each player controls a car around a loop of racetrack. The winner is the one who completes 3 or 15 laps the fastest, there are time penalties for crashing into a wall or spinning when hit by the other car.

"Cryptogram"

"Cryptogram" is also for two players, one types in a message of up to 14 characters, then hits enter to scramble it. The other player types in what they think it is, and loses points for each incorrect letter, in something like the spirit of hangman.
